    Todd Christopher Young (born August 24, 1972) is an American attorney and politician serving as the senior United States senator for Indiana, a seat he has held since 2017. From 2011 to 2017, he was the U.S. representative for Indiana's 9th congressional district. Young is a member of the Republican Party. He was elected to the United States Senate in the November 8, 2016, general election, succeeding retiring Republican Dan Coats. From 2019 to 2021, he served as the chair of the National Republican Senatorial Committee.

    I thought this vote was just to move it out of committee?
    It was to open the bill up for debate. Motion passed 64-to-34. In an article I read, he said he's still reading it.

    “While I am still reviewing the bill text, I voted to proceed to debate on the Bipartisan Safer Communities Act,” Young said in a statement released by his office. “I am a strong supporter of the Second Amendment, and I believe there are prudent steps that Congress can take to address gun violence, particularly related to bolstering mental health resources, without compromising the Second Amendment rights of law-abiding citizens.”
